3个回答
展开全部
易语言如何判断某个按键是否按下可以先作一个编辑框,加入事件处理子程序为,按下某键,具体步骤如下:
.子程序 _编辑框1_按下某键, 逻辑型
.参数 键代码, 整数型
.参数 功能键状态, 整数型
编辑框1.内容 = 到文本 (键代码)
最好设置编辑框输入方式=只读方式
扩展资料:
易语言支持库文件扩展名有fne、fnr、fnl、npk四种。
fne是制作好的DLL文件,例如系统核心支持库、应用接口支持库。
fnr类似fne,但不具有编辑信息,用于编译后打包给用户使用。
fnl类似fne,但无运行支持代码的支持库,一般为易语言IDE的插件支持库。
npk属于易语言COM包装支持库,该支持库是引用COM包装库生成的,例如WebBrowser、Windows媒体播放器。
参考资料来源:百度百科-易语言
展开全部
很简单,你先注册Y键,利用_标签1_反馈事件 下面的这句代码来判断:如果真 (参数一 = Y)
这句代码的意思是如果按下的是Y键就执行下面的代码,我打个比方如果你想让人按了Y键,就可以载人窗口1,那你就可以在如果真 (参数一 = Y)下面输入代码:载入 (窗口1, , 假),如果别人没有按Y键就不会载入 窗口1,也就是你说的(我要判断别人是否按了Y键后才能继续执行)。我说的你可以参考一下。下面是完整的代码:
.程序集 窗口程序集1
.程序集变量 Y, 整数型
.子程序 __启动窗口_创建完毕
Y = 注册热键 (_启动窗口.取窗口句柄 (), 标签1.取窗口句柄 (), 0, #Y键)
.子程序 _标签1_反馈事件, 整数型
.参数 参数一, 整数型
.参数 参数二, 整数型
.如果真 (参数一 = Y)
载入 (窗口1, , 假)
.如果真结束
返回 (1)
这句代码的意思是如果按下的是Y键就执行下面的代码,我打个比方如果你想让人按了Y键,就可以载人窗口1,那你就可以在如果真 (参数一 = Y)下面输入代码:载入 (窗口1, , 假),如果别人没有按Y键就不会载入 窗口1,也就是你说的(我要判断别人是否按了Y键后才能继续执行)。我说的你可以参考一下。下面是完整的代码:
.程序集 窗口程序集1
.程序集变量 Y, 整数型
.子程序 __启动窗口_创建完毕
Y = 注册热键 (_启动窗口.取窗口句柄 (), 标签1.取窗口句柄 (), 0, #Y键)
.子程序 _标签1_反馈事件, 整数型
.参数 参数一, 整数型
.参数 参数二, 整数型
.如果真 (参数一 = Y)
载入 (窗口1, , 假)
.如果真结束
返回 (1)
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
是在软件界面么 在外面的话那就麻烦点 如果再启动窗口界面的话直接启动窗口按下某件 判断键代码是89(y建的键代码)那就执行下面的炒作 其实你可以注册热键 也就是快捷键
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询